ikasan-eip-test-1.2.4.zip
迷你2D游戏开发框架——Mini2Dx Mini2Dx是一个开源的、高度跨平台的2D游戏开发API,其目标是简化游戏开发者的工作,让他们能够轻松地将游戏移植到多个操作系统和设备上。标题中的"ikasan-eip-test-1.2.4.zip"可能是指一个依赖于Mini2Dx的项目或者一个测试套件,但重点在于Mini2Dx这个库。 在描述中提到的"mini2Dx.zip"是Mini2Dx的源代码包,而"nulla高级跨平台2d游戏开发api"可能是对Mini2Dx的一个简短描述,其中"nulla"可能是翻译错误或者是对框架的特定命名。 Mini2Dx以其强大的跨平台能力为亮点,允许开发者使用Java或Kotlin编程语言,构建可以在Android、iOS、Windows、Mac OS、Linux等平台上运行的游戏。 Mini2Dx的核心特性包括: 1. **易用性**:它提供了一个直观且熟悉的API,对于熟悉Unity或LibGDX的开发者来说,上手非常快。 2. **高性能**:通过优化的渲染管道,Mini2Dx能够在多种设备上提供流畅的帧率,确保游戏体验。 3. **多平台支持**:得益于Java的跨平台特性,Mini2Dx可以轻易地将游戏部署到各种操作系统。 4. **音频处理**:支持音乐和音效的播放,以及与游戏逻辑同步的能力。 5. **资源管理**:提供高效的资源加载和缓存机制,优化内存使用。 6. **物理引擎集成**:可以与Box2D等物理引擎无缝集成,实现复杂的物理模拟。 7. **用户输入处理**:支持触摸屏、键盘、鼠标等多种输入设备。 8. **游戏状态管理**:帮助开发者组织游戏的不同阶段和屏幕,如主菜单、游戏关卡等。 9. **社区和文档**:Mini2Dx拥有活跃的开发者社区和详细的文档,便于问题解决和学习。 10. **扩展性**:通过插件系统,开发者可以轻松添加自定义功能或第三方库。 在"压缩包子文件的文件名称列表"中,我们看到"mini2Dx-master",这通常表示这是一个Git仓库的克隆,包含了Mini2Dx的源代码和项目结构。开发者可以深入研究源码,理解其工作原理,并根据需要进行定制。 Mini2Dx为开发者提供了强大且灵活的工具集,使得2D游戏开发变得更加高效和便捷。无论是独立开发者还是大型团队,都能从其丰富的功能和跨平台支持中获益。开源的性质也让社区能够持续改进和增强框架的功能,使其保持与时俱进。
- 1
- 2
- 3
- 4
- 5
- 6
- 10
- 粉丝: 696
- 资源: 4万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助